CLARITY When GIA grades for clarity, it is not based on the visibility of an imperfection- rather, it's presence. That means that not all SI2's are created equal. In many cases an SI2 may not be eye clean. This stone is an eye clean SI2. After looking at all these hi-res photos, I could find only one that shows the faint feather.
